    The CCEA Entry Level English specification gives learners the opportunity to engage with literature and practise talking, listening and writing skills in different situations and for a range of purposes.

    Entry Level qualifications can help learners to expand their knowledge, increase their confidence and demonstrate achievement. This includes some who might not be ready for a course at GCSE level or equivalent.

    The CCEA Level 3 Certificate of Personal Effectiveness (CoPE) rewards the achievement of young people who take part in a variety of activities that develop personal, key and employability skills.

    Teachers and parents have always recognised that learning is not just about what happens in the classroom. Learning outside the classroom can also contribute significantly to personal development.
